Drug interaction

If there is a need to use Amoxiclav antibiotic in treatment while taking other drugs, you need to carefully study the instructions for the use of medicines, since there are restrictions regarding the simultaneous use of certain drugs.

  1. The combined use of Amoxiclav and such drugs for the treatment of alcohol dependence, as Antabus, Lidevin, Teturam, is contraindicated.
  2. They take an antibiotic with caution against the background of the use of blood thinners in the treatment - Klivarina, Fraksiparina, Heparina.
  3. The combined administration of Amoxiclav with antitumor agents, such as Zeksat, Emteksat, provokes an increase in their toxic effects on the body.
  4. If the antibiotic is used in conjunction with diuretic drugs, the anti-inflammatory Butadion, the saturation of amoxicillin in the tissues increases.
  5. When taking Amoxiclav against the background of using COCs to prevent unwanted pregnancy, it is necessary to additionally use barrier methods of contraception, since an antibiotic significantly reduces the effectiveness of birth control pills.
  6. The antimicrobial drug is not taken together with Clarithromycin, Azithromycin, Roxithromycin, and Oletetrin, Kolbiocin, Tetracycline and Sulfadimethoxin, since in this case the effectiveness of Amoxiclav decreases.

All the nuances related to drug compatibility should be discussed with your doctor so that there are no negative effects during the treatment period.

Contraindications, side effects and overdose

It is contraindicated to take Amoxiclav in the following cases:

  • a previously fixed allergy to antibiotics of the penicillin series;
  • inflammatory liver diseases;
  • pathological process, accompanied by a lack of access to bile in the intestine.

According to doctors, Amoxiclav is better tolerated than drugs with unprotected amoxicillin.

However, unwanted side effects may occur:

  • itchy dermatoses;
  • violation of the integrity of the mucous membranes of the digestive tract;
  • increased gas formation;
  • diarrhea;
  • loss of appetite;
  • impaired liver function;
  • thrush;
  • increased anxiety;
  • insomnia;
  • migraine;
  • dizziness.

If, for some reason, the recommended dose of the drug has been exceeded, abdominal pain, nausea, diarrhea, cephalgic syndrome, skin reactions occur.
